KUKURA, Edward

Died peacefully on March 27th in his 84th year, after a short but courageous battle with cancer. Born in Montreal, son of Anna Ewaschuk and Samuel Kukura Korey, Pre-deceased by his older brothers Mike and Andrew, and his sister Stella (McComber). He leaves behind his beloved wife Olga married 63 years, and his daughter Nina (Graeme Raymond), and youngest sister Kathleen (Baylis) along with many nieces and nephews. Eddy never sat still for long, as he was a hard worker, who put his heart and soul into everything he did. His many accomplishments are too long to list, he will be remembered for his sense of humor and the lives that he touched. In lieu of flowers, charitable contributions are encouraged to MAB-Mackay Foundation for the Blind.
